According to what I have so far (mostly from the 1900 census basically), Daniel Moriar<i>ty was born Dec 25 1827(or there bouts) in Ireland. He came over in 1864 and was naturalized. I think?? he might have come through Canada. In the 1870 and 1900 census, he was still in Michigan. I have 11-19-1921 as a date of death in Deer Lodge Montana.
One of his daughters (assuming he had more than 1), Mary married Michael Murphy. That line ended up in Montana.
Any clue as to where he might have come into America or where I could start in finding where he was naturalized?

Daniel lived in Houghton County (upper Michigan) from about 1864 to 1905. Our understanding is that he applied for citizenship on November 6, 1899.

One of his Daughters, Honora, married Joseph Robinson in Houghton January 16, 1900. They moved to Cudahy Wisconson. Honora ("Nora") was my grandmother. We do have some information about Daniel. Nora was the daughter of Daniel's second wife, Margret Crowley. Our records show Daniel had 5 children by his first wife, Nora Sullivan and 7 children by his second wife Margaret.

I am Daniel Moriarty's great great grand daughter. His daughter Kate Moriarty is my great grandmother. She married John Harrington. Their son Daniel (Edward) Harrington is my grandfather and his son John is my father.
Daniel was born on December 25th 1824 and passed away on Nov. 19th 1921. He was living with his daughter Kate when he passed away. Kate was born in 1866 in Eagle Harbor, Keweenaw, Michigan and she passed away in Anaconda MT in 1953. I have both on my family tree if you would like any more info. What I show is he arrived in 1863 and was living in Calumet Houghton MI in 1870.
